Is this guy a bristleworm? He looks to be about 6" long. Any reason to leave in tank? Or remove? I lean more toward remove just cause he's ugly. Lol
ImageUploadedByREEF2REEF1467650844.643209.jpg
 
Last edited:
Yes a bristle worm
They are great scavengers and up to the tank owner preference for removal.
 
I have tons in my nano. They get bigger than that and are kind of unsightly. I use mine as a form of nutrient export. When they get big, I pull them out and whatever nutrients are in them leave the tank. Is this effective/efficient nutrient export? No. Do I like bristleworms? No. It works for me.

I'd pull him.
 
I leave all the Linopherus species alone. I rather like them with their cool eyes. The large Eurythoe species have a muscle to them and if they get lazy and get themselves in a spot I can remove them.... out they come. I would never go through any trouble to get one out though.
